Outstanding council borrowing

In Bridgend, outstanding council borrowing fell from £96.1m in 2010 Q1 to £92.6m in 2026 Q2, a change of £3.5m or 3.7%, in cash terms, not adjusted for inflation (MHCLG).

Council investments held

In Bridgend, council investments held fell from £70.7m in 2020 Q2 to £68m in 2026 Q2, a change of £2.7m or 3.8%, in cash terms, not adjusted for inflation (MHCLG).
